About the diffeomorphisms of the 3-sphere and a famous theorem of Cerf (4 = 0)
Abstract
Using a rigidity property of the foliations of S2 × [0, 1] that are defined by a non-vanishing closed one-form, we give a rather simple proof of a theorem due J. Cerf, going back to 1968, that the group of direct diffeomorphisms of S3 is connected.
